Exactly just how pets are adjusting to deal with their noisiest neighbors – people

 Human sound is requiring pets worldwide to undergo modifications, unidentified and unnoticeable to many people. It will be one more situation of the survival of the fittest: some types will adjust and thrive; others will have a hard time to make it through.


Our loud lives issue as audio is essential for numerous pets. Tunes, grunts, roars or cheeps could be utilized to maintain touching others, to caution of risk or protect area, to draw in a companion, or to plead for food from a moms and dad. However cities disrupt these interactions. Our roadway web website traffic or building websites, also our speaking, load their ears with low-pitched sound. So exactly just how do pets residing in cities adjust?


From eavesdropping to echolocation

The fringe-lipped bat, of Main and Southern The u.s.a. offers one instance. Utilizing robotic, blow up frogs and a big cage with microphones and audio speakers, a group led by Wouter Halfwerk just lately exposed exactly just how these bats have adjusted their searching to loud problems. Their examine is released in the journal Scientific research.

Many bats utilize echolocation – a collection of ultrasonic chirps – to discover their victim. The fringe-lipped bat, nevertheless, together with a team consisting of Europe's long-eared bat, typically hunts by paying attention for reduce regularity seems that people might likewise listen to. In this situation, the scientists concentrated on the loud, croaking, breeding phone telephone calls created by some types of frogs.


In the wild, the motion of the frog's singing sacs as they pump up previously they croak could be got by echolocation, so the bats might utilize both paying attention (eavesdropping) and echolocation for searching. In the cage they establish for the experiment in Panama, researchers utilized pressurised air to pump up the robot's singing sacs therefore imitating the wild frogs.


Halfwerk's group wished to discover what occurred if the breeding phone telephone calls were obscured by history sound, so they organized the robot-frogs in such a manner in which some might just be spotted by their croaking while others might likewise be spotted by bats utilizing echolocation. Would certainly the bats alter their searching technique if they might not listen to the croaking over the high ambient audio played with the loudspeakers in the cage?


When the group swamped the cage with low-level, ambient, all-natural sound, both the non-inflating and the pumping up robotics were hunted in equivalent numbers. The bats listened to the croaking and homed know the robotic frogs. Nevertheless, when the quantity of the ambient sound was shown up to odd the audio made by the robot-frogs, the bats hunted just the robotics which were having actually their singing sacs pumped up. In loud problems, the bats sent two times as numerous echolocative phone telephone calls as when it was quieter. The bats had changed to utilizing echolocation to discover their victim.
